The Story of Travis the Chimp: The Shocking True Tale

Travis the chimpanzee first entered public awareness as a playful internet celebrity, yet his story reveals the complex realities of human-exotic animal relationships. What began as a seemingly harmless internet persona quickly escalated into a serious safety incident that reshaped policies around private ownership of wild animals.

This article outlines the key phases of Travis the chimpanzee’s story, from viral fame to the critical incident that defined his legacy. The timeline and context help explain how a single animal became a symbol for broader ethical and legal debates in the United States.

The Rise of Travis the Chimpanzee Online

Travis became widely known through photo and video sharing platforms that highlighted his seemingly human-like behaviors. Users dressed him in clothing, shared meals, and engaged in activities that blurred the line between pet and performer.

These online interactions presented a lighthearted narrative, yet they masked the biological instincts and strength inherent to a mature chimpanzee. Short clips and staged photos accumulated millions of views, drawing attention that extended beyond entertainment.

Incident Details and Immediate Response

On February 16, 2009, Travis attacked a friend of his owner in Stamford, Connecticut, resulting in severe facial injuries. The incident unfolded quickly, overwhelming local responders who were unprepared for the behavior of a large primate.

Emergency services shot Travis to stop the attack, and he later died from his injuries. Law enforcement and medical teams confronted the reality of interacting with an animal typically not considered a conventional pet, sparking immediate media coverage and public discussion.

The attack prompted Connecticut to pass stricter regulations on the ownership of primates and other dangerous wild animals. The legislation aimed to prevent similar events by limiting private possession and strengthening oversight.

Travis’s owner faced both criminal investigation and civil liability, highlighting how existing laws can be insufficient when exotic animals are involved in everyday residential settings. The case became a benchmark for prosecutors and legislators evaluating risk and responsibility.

Animal Welfare and Public Safety Considerations

Wildlife experts emphasize that chimpanzees, even when raised in human environments, retain powerful physical capabilities and natural behaviors that can emerge unpredictably. The incident underscored the mismatch between public perception and biological reality.

Concerns also extended to the welfare of Travis himself, as captivity and performance demands can create stress, health issues, and abnormal behaviors. Animal welfare groups used the case to advocate for stronger protections and education about exotic pets.
